NORFOLK COUNTY CAO ASKS US ABOUT USER FEES; WE REPLIED
On October 5, 2020 Arena Users received a letter from Norfolk County CAO, Jason Burgess seeking our input on future changes to Ice Rental Rates in Norfolk County.

A copy of this letter has been posted here for your review: Norfolk_County_Ice_Users_Letter  

The collective reply of the associations of Norfolk, Waterford, Simcoe and Port Dover is

is posted here for your review:  Minor_Hockey_Reply_to_Norfolk_County_-_User_Fees_-October_20_2020

Our associations also reached out and shared our opinions with Delhi, Langton, our local Girls Association (the Herricanes) and our Adult Hockey Leagues.

Statement from your Boards:

“As you know, we continued to advocate for the need for local arenas and their continued presence as a community fixture. They are part of the local community fabric and contribute immensely to our rural characteristic; respecting that Norfolk exists as a collection of rural communities – each with their own unique characteristics and cherished attributes. Users and community members as a whole benefit from these assets and as such they will continue to be financially supported by both. A proper balance between tax levy and user fee is an appropriate position. The conversation on this however, must start with delivering the service in a fiscally responsible way and at a level the meets user and community needs. We wish to have this conversation first, and we continue to wait for it.”

Sincerely
NMHA and its member Associations
